Advanced System Care Pro 3.2 erased my games


DCDan

Recommended Posts

Running Vista Home Premium 64bit. Upgraded Advanced System Care Pro to the latest version and it did not preserve my settings. One of the utilities eliminated my game executables (the game menu on the start menu opens directories but there are no games to open). They are nowhere on my machine.

 

Restore takes about .5 secondes to run (literally) and appears to restore nothing. The Backup directory is empty. I want my games back.

 

These are windows default games (minesweeper, solitaire, freecell, chess...)

 

Can anyone solve this for me?

Hi DCDan,

 

Go to folder :

C:\WINDOWS\SYSTEM32

 

For each of the following file, individually do :

Right click menu=>Send To=>click "Desktop (create shortcut)"

freecell.exe

mshearts.exe

winmine.exe

sol.exe

spider.exe

The shortcuts will be created on the Desktop.

 

Rename the shortcuts on "Desktop" respectively as:

FreeCell

Hearths

Minesweeper

Solitaire

Spider Soltaire

 

Open the folder:

C:\Documents and Settings\All Users\Start Menu\Programs\Games

 

Do the following for each or all of the games' shortcuts on the Desktop:

 

Right click=>click "Cut"=>go to above folder =>Paste

 

You will find the shortcuts to your Games at the places where they were before.

OK solbjerg,

 

Here is a little bit of more help for DCDan.

 

Name of the game......Game exe file.......Path...........................................................Alternative Path

_______________......___________.......____________________________________......._________________________

 

Backgammon.............bckgzm.exe.........C:\Program Files\MSN Gaming Zone\Windows......C:\WINDOWS\SYSTEM32\dllcache

Checkers..................chkrzm.exe..........C:\Program Files\MSN Gaming Zone\Windows......C:\WINDOWS\SYSTEM32\dllcache

Reversi.....................Rvsezm.exe.........C:\Program Files\MSN Gaming Zone\Windows......C:\WINDOWS\SYSTEM32\dllcache

Spades.....................shvlzm.exe..........C:\Program Files\MSN Gaming Zone\Windows......C:\WINDOWS\SYSTEM32\dllcache

Pinball......................pinball.exe...........C:\Program Files\Widows NT\Pinball...................C:\WINDOWS\SevicePackFiles\i386
